The year is 2011. Shawn Funk, a heavy machinery operator working in a mine in Alberta, Canada, discovers a huge rock with something buried inside while working. Not only the head, but also the dermal plates extending from the neck to the buttocks are preserved in near perfect condition, and the keratinous tissue covering the dermal plates, which is rarely seen in most dinosaur fossils, is also preserved intact.
